Loaded with chocolate and dark fruit goodness, this Shiraz will age gracefully with ease.
The mouth is coated generously, the acid structure indicating a long life ahead too. Wood and baking type spices add further levels of complexity, though the cedary oak does protrude more than I had hoped. It settled in ensuing days - and that's when it was drinking its best.
It's easy to warm to in the end - cold nights, hearty meals and friends... You get the picture.
Give a year or two for best drinking but will cellar long term.
91/100 - Very good.
Region: McLaren Vale
RRP: $30
